| Rose-Soft Rose-Soft software is designed to interface with General Oceanics Model 1018 series Intelligent Rosettes. Rose-Soft is an interactive software program, which allows the user to trigger water bottles in real time, or to program the Rosette to trigger bottles autonomously, using time or pressure variables. Rose-Soft is intended to be used to operate stand alone Rosettes, that are not interfaced with a CTD. If the Rosette is used with an Idronaut CTD, use Idronaut’s REDAS Software, for Neil Brown MKIIIB or MKIIIC CTDs, use Ocean Soft. For all other CTDs use the manufacturer’s supplied software. |

Autonomous Operation Pressure, Temperature and Timed sampling are part of the Autonomous option. This includes sensor(s), flash memory, real time clock and a dedicated communication port integrated inside the Model 1018, 1018M or LW1018M samplers. No extra housings, cables or mounting brackets required; all neatly tucked inside the 1018 pressure housing and automatically initialized when you plug in the cable. Use "Rose-Soft" control software to setup cast criteria, firing tables and monitor power availability. Upload your data to the sampler and prepare to deploy. After deployment download your cast logs from the sampler to your computer and prepare for another cast. Communicating with Model 1018 is performed on the same cable that can be used to charge the battery. The sampler is capable of taking over 100 water samples (bottles) with a fully charged battery and has a continuous "on" time of over 1000 hours (@30mA). |
